Identifying the Overflow Drain: More Than Just a Hole

The hole you’re likely thinking of isn’t just any hole; it’s the overflow drain. You’ll usually find it near the top of a sink or bathtub, positioned below the faucet. It’s a seemingly unassuming feature, but its function is critical in preventing water damage and maintaining the integrity of your bathroom.

The Purpose of the Overflow Drain

The primary purpose of the overflow drain is to prevent water from spilling over the edge of the sink or tub when the main drain is blocked or the faucet is left running unattended. Imagine filling a bathtub, getting distracted, and returning to find water cascading onto your floor. The overflow drain is your safeguard against this scenario. It provides an alternative escape route for excess water, directing it down the drainpipe before it can cause flooding.

Think of it as a safety valve. It’s a passive system, meaning it doesn’t require any activation or power to operate. It simply relies on gravity to redirect excess water. This makes it incredibly reliable and a crucial part of your bathroom’s plumbing infrastructure.

Where is the Overflow Drain Located?

The overflow drain is strategically positioned to be effective. It is typically located near the top rim of the sink or tub, often a few inches below the faucet. This placement allows it to catch water before it reaches the edge and spills over. The exact location may vary slightly depending on the design of the fixture, but its purpose remains the same.

The Mechanics of the Overflow Drain: How Does It Work?

The overflow drain isn’t just a hole; it’s a carefully designed system. Understanding how it works involves examining its connection to the main drain and the principles of water flow.

Connection to the Drainpipe

The overflow drain isn’t an isolated feature. It’s connected to the main drainpipe via a separate channel. When water enters the overflow drain, it flows through this channel and eventually merges with the main drainpipe, ultimately exiting through the wastewater system. This connection is usually hidden behind the sink or bathtub, making it appear as though the overflow drain is simply disappearing into the fixture itself.

This connection is crucial for the overflow drain to function correctly. Without a proper connection to the drainpipe, the water would simply accumulate within the fixture and eventually overflow regardless.

The Role of Gravity

Gravity is the driving force behind the overflow drain’s functionality. When water levels rise above the overflow drain opening, gravity pulls the water down through the channel and into the main drainpipe. This simple yet effective principle ensures that the overflow drain works automatically and reliably.

The design of the overflow drain channel is also important. It needs to be wide enough to handle a significant volume of water quickly, preventing any backflow or overflow.

Types of Overflow Drains: A Closer Look at the Varieties

While the basic principle remains the same, overflow drains can come in different designs and styles. These variations often depend on the type of fixture and the desired aesthetic.

Visible Overflow Drains

These are the most common type of overflow drain. They are visible as a small hole or a series of holes located near the top of the sink or tub. The design can vary from a simple, round opening to a more decorative slotted design. Visible overflow drains are easy to clean and maintain.

Concealed Overflow Drains

As the name suggests, concealed overflow drains are designed to be less visible. They often feature a minimalist design with a small, narrow opening. These drains are typically found in modern and contemporary bathrooms where aesthetics are a priority.

The inner workings of a concealed overflow drain are similar to those of a visible drain, but the opening is designed to blend seamlessly with the fixture. This can make them slightly more challenging to clean.

Internal Overflow Drains

Internal overflow drains are found within the structure of the bathtub or sink itself, making them virtually invisible from the outside. These designs are more complex to manufacture and install, but they offer a sleek and seamless aesthetic.

These overflow drains often rely on a more intricate network of channels within the fixture to direct excess water to the main drainpipe. Repairing or replacing an internal overflow drain can be more complicated than other types.

The Importance of Cleaning and Maintenance: Keeping Your Overflow Drain Functional

Like any plumbing component, the overflow drain requires regular cleaning and maintenance to ensure its optimal performance. Neglecting this can lead to clogs, reduced water flow, and even unpleasant odors.

Preventing Clogs and Blockages

The overflow drain can become clogged with hair, soap scum, and other debris over time. These blockages can restrict water flow and prevent the drain from functioning correctly. Regular cleaning can help prevent these clogs from forming.

One simple way to clean the overflow drain is to use a mixture of baking soda and vinegar. Pour the baking soda down the drain, followed by the vinegar. Let it fizz for about 30 minutes, then flush with hot water. This can help dissolve minor blockages and freshen the drain.

Addressing Unpleasant Odors

Bacteria and mold can thrive in the damp environment of the overflow drain, leading to unpleasant odors. Regular cleaning can help eliminate these bacteria and mold and keep your bathroom smelling fresh.

In addition to baking soda and vinegar, you can also use a disinfectant cleaner to sanitize the overflow drain. Be sure to follow the manufacturer’s instructions carefully when using any cleaning product.

Professional Plumbing Assistance

In some cases, a clogged or malfunctioning overflow drain may require professional plumbing assistance. If you’ve tried cleaning the drain yourself and it’s still not working correctly, it’s best to call a qualified plumber. They have the tools and expertise to diagnose and repair any plumbing issues.

Troubleshooting Common Overflow Drain Problems

Even with regular maintenance, overflow drains can sometimes experience problems. Knowing how to troubleshoot these issues can save you time and money.

Slow Draining

If the water is draining slowly through the overflow drain, it could indicate a partial blockage. Try using a plunger or a drain snake to clear the obstruction. Avoid using harsh chemical drain cleaners, as they can damage your pipes.

No Draining

If the water isn’t draining at all through the overflow drain, the blockage is likely more severe. In this case, it’s best to call a plumber to diagnose and repair the problem.

Leaks

Leaks around the overflow drain can indicate a damaged seal or a loose connection. Tighten any loose connections and replace any damaged seals. If the leak persists, consult a plumber.

What is the primary function of the hole in a bathroom sink, and why is it essential?

The primary function of the hole in a bathroom sink, commonly known as the overflow drain, is to prevent the sink from overflowing. It acts as a secondary drainage system, allowing excess water to escape before it reaches the rim of the sink and spills onto the surrounding surfaces. This is particularly important if the main drain is blocked or if someone accidentally leaves the faucet running unattended.

The overflow drain also helps maintain air pressure within the plumbing system. It provides an air vent that prevents a vacuum from forming when the sink is draining, allowing water to flow more freely and efficiently. Without it, the water might drain slowly or gurgle, indicating a pressure imbalance within the pipes.

Is the hole in the bathtub similar to the hole in the sink? If so, how are they alike?

Yes, the hole in a bathtub, like the one in a sink, serves as an overflow drain. Its function is essentially the same: to prevent the tub from overflowing if the drain is blocked or the faucet is left running. The overflow drain in a bathtub is typically positioned higher than the sink overflow, reflecting the greater water capacity of a bathtub.

Both sink and bathtub overflow drains connect to the main drainpipe, allowing excess water to escape efficiently. The specific design may vary slightly depending on the manufacturer and style of the fixture, but the core purpose of preventing water damage from overflowing remains consistent across both bathroom fixtures.

How does the overflow drain in a sink actually work to prevent overflowing?

The overflow drain in a sink is connected to a channel that leads to the main drainpipe below the sink. When the water level in the sink reaches the overflow drain, the excess water flows into this channel and down into the main drainpipe, effectively bypassing the main drain stopper and preventing the water from reaching the rim of the sink.

The system relies on gravity to work. As the water level rises, gravity pulls the excess water down through the overflow channel and into the drainage system. This simple yet effective mechanism helps protect the surrounding bathroom area from water damage and ensures a safer and cleaner bathroom environment.

Can the overflow drain become clogged, and what are the signs that it is?

Yes, the overflow drain can indeed become clogged. Like any part of the plumbing system, it is susceptible to the accumulation of hair, soap scum, and other debris that can gradually restrict water flow. Over time, this buildup can completely block the overflow drain, rendering it ineffective.

The primary sign of a clogged overflow drain is a delayed or nonexistent flow of water through the drain when the water level in the sink reaches it. You might also notice a foul odor emanating from the overflow drain due to the accumulation of stagnant water and organic matter within the drain channel. Slow draining of the sink itself can also be an indicator, suggesting that the overflow, which aids in pressure equalization, is compromised.

How can I clean and maintain the overflow drain in my bathroom sink or bathtub?

Regular cleaning is essential to maintain the effectiveness of the overflow drain. A simple method is to pour a mixture of baking soda and vinegar down the drain. The resulting fizzing action helps to loosen debris and break down buildup within the drain channel. After a few minutes, flush the drain with hot water.

For more stubborn clogs, you can use a flexible brush or a pipe cleaner to physically remove debris from the drain. Gently insert the brush into the overflow drain opening and rotate it to dislodge any blockages. Additionally, periodically flushing the drain with a strong stream of water from a hose can help to clear away any remaining debris and prevent future clogs.

Is it possible to cover or plug the overflow drain, and what are the potential consequences?

While it is possible to cover or plug the overflow drain, it is generally not recommended. Doing so eliminates the drain’s ability to prevent overflows, increasing the risk of water damage if the main drain becomes blocked or the faucet is accidentally left running. This could lead to costly repairs to floors, walls, and surrounding fixtures.

Furthermore, plugging the overflow drain can negatively impact the drainage speed of the sink or bathtub. The overflow drain helps to equalize pressure within the plumbing system, allowing water to flow more freely. Blocking it can disrupt this pressure balance, causing the water to drain more slowly and potentially leading to gurgling sounds or other drainage issues.
